What is the primary difference between annealed glass and tempered glass?
The main difference lies in their strength and how they break. Annealed glass is standard glass that breaks into large, sharp, and dangerous shards. Tempered glass, through a thermal tempering process, is significantly stronger and, when broken, shatters into thousands of small, relatively blunt pieces (dicing), making it a much safer option for human impact areas.

Is security window film suitable for blast mitigation?
Absolutely. Unlike tempered glass, which shatters into dangerous projectiles during an explosion, security window film is designed to absorb and dissipate blast energy. It keeps glass fragments contained within the frame, dramatically reducing the risk of injury from flying debris and maintaining the building’s integrity. High-performance films meet stringent blast mitigation standards like GSA TS01 and ASTM F1642.
